Financial and Legal Steps Taken


Winning the lottery is an exhilarating experience that can potentially change lives in an instant. However, the euphoria of a jackpot windfall must be tempered with prudent financial and legal steps to ensure that fortune does not turn into misfortune. Recent stories of lottery winners highlight the critical actions they undertook to safeguard their newfound wealth and ensure long-term stability.


One of the first steps taken by savvy lottery winners is to remain anonymous if the state laws permit. Anonymity protects them from a barrage of unsolicited requests for money, potential scams, and unwanted attention from the media. For instance, a recent lottery winner from South Carolina chose to remain anonymous after winning a whopping $1.5 billion Mega Millions prize. This decision allowed her to manage her new life without the pressures and dangers associated with public exposure.


After securing anonymity, winners typically assemble a team of professionals, including a financial advisor, a tax attorney, and an estate planner. This team is essential for navigating the complexities that come with a substantial influx of wealth. Financial advisors help winners make informed decisions about investments, ensuring that their money grows rather than depletes. Tax attorneys are crucial for understanding the tax implications of the winnings, which can be substantial. In the United States, lottery winnings are subject to federal and state taxes, and without proper planning, winners can find themselves owing large sums of money. For example, Manuel Franco, a Wisconsin resident who won $768 million in the Powerball lottery, immediately hired a team of financial and legal experts to help manage his prize.


Another critical step is the creation of a trust or a legal entity to manage the winnings. Trusts can provide significant benefits, including the ability to distribute money to heirs in a controlled manner and the potential for tax advantages. They also offer an additional layer of privacy and protection against lawsuits. A notable case involves a New Hampshire woman who won a $560 million Powerball jackpot. She successfully sued to maintain her anonymity and established the Good Karma Family 2018 Nominee Trust to manage her winnings discreetly.


Additionally, winners are often advised to pay off any existing debts before making large purchases. Clearing debts ensures a clean financial slate and reduces the burden of interest payments, which can erode wealth over time. It also provides peace of mind, knowing that their financial obligations are met.


Another key financial strategy is to set a budget and stick to it. The sudden availability of vast amounts of money can lead to impulsive spending, which can quickly deplete funds. By setting a budget, winners can enjoy their wealth while ensuring it lasts. This approach was exemplified by a couple from Iowa who won a $202 million Powerball jackpot. They paid off their mortgage, donated to charity, and invested wisely, all within a structured financial plan.


Lastly, giving back to the community is a common thread among many lottery winners. Philanthropy not only helps those in need but also provides personal fulfillment and a sense of purpose. Many winners set up charitable foundations or donate to causes close to their hearts. For example, Lerynne West, who won a $343.9 million Powerball prize, established the Callum Foundation, named after her late grandson, to support various causes including hunger relief, education, and animal welfare.

Impact on Personal Relationships


Winning the lottery is often envisioned as a life-changing event, an abrupt turn of fortune that opens doors to new opportunities and unparalleled luxuries. However, the impact on personal relationships for recent lottery winners can be as profound and complex as the financial windfall itself. As the stories of various lottery winners illustrate, this sudden influx of wealth brings not only joy and relief but also unforeseen challenges that ripple through their closest relationships.


One of the most immediate effects of winning the lottery is the shift in family dynamics. While financial security can ease the burden of everyday stressors, it can also create new tensions. Sibling rivalries and parental expectations may surface or intensify as decisions about how to share or invest the winnings come into play. For instance, when a couple wins a substantial jackpot, they may feel obligated to help their extended families, leading to debates and disagreements over the allocation of funds. In some cases, the expectation to support others financially can strain relationships, particularly if the winners feel taken advantage of or pressured to fulfill endless requests.


Friendships, too, undergo significant changes. Friends may react with a mixture of genuine happiness and envy, and the dynamic can shift dramatically. Long-standing friendships may become strained if friends feel overshadowed or if the winner's newfound wealth creates a sense of inequality. Stories abound of lottery winners who find themselves increasingly isolated as they grapple with the authenticity of their relationships. Some winners choose to keep their windfall a secret to preserve the integrity of their friendships, while others find their social circles shrinking as they navigate the complexities of their new reality.


Moreover, romantic relationships can either flourish or falter under the pressure of sudden wealth. For couples, the initial euphoria of winning can quickly give way to practical considerations about spending, saving, and lifestyle changes. Financial disagreements, which are common in many relationships, can become more pronounced when large sums of money are involved. Trust issues may emerge if one partner feels the other is not handling the windfall responsibly, or if there are differing opinions on how to incorporate the money into their future plans. In some cases, the stress and disagreements over newfound wealth have led to separations and divorces.


Additionally, lottery winners often find themselves grappling with their own identity and sense of purpose. The drastic change in financial status can lead to an existential crisis, where winners question who they are and what they want from life. This internal struggle can impact personal relationships, as winners may withdraw or become more introspective, seeking to understand how their new reality aligns with their personal values and goals.
